El Huaso is this raw, intimate documentary that really pulls you into the life of Gustavo. He’s grappling with the weight of memory loss, and yet there’s this nostalgic beauty in watching him chase after his childhood dream in the Chilean rodeo scene. The atmosphere is almost palpable, filled with the sounds of hooves and the spirit of the land. The pacing is reflective, allowing us to really feel his struggles and moments of clarity. It’s not just about rodeos; it’s about identity and the fragility of memory. The performances, especially from Gustavo, feel genuine – there’s a vulnerability that’s hard to shake off. It stands out because it captures something deeply personal against a backdrop of tradition.
